Driving Habits and Their Impact
Driving habits significantly influence a Honda car’s mileage. Aggressive driving, characterized by rapid acceleration, hard braking, and excessive speeding, drastically reduces fuel economy. Conversely, smooth and consistent driving techniques, including gentle acceleration and braking, and maintaining a steady speed, can significantly improve fuel efficiency. Frequent stop-and-go traffic further exacerbates fuel consumption, as the engine constantly cycles between acceleration and deceleration.
Maintaining a consistent speed, even if slower, can often lead to higher overall mileage compared to erratic driving.

Essential Maintenance Tasks
A well-maintained Honda is a happy Honda. A proactive approach to maintenance not only boosts your car’s performance but also significantly reduces the risk of costly breakdowns. Prioritizing these essential tasks is a surefire way to extend the life of your Honda and keep it performing at its peak.
- Regular oil changes are critical for engine health. Dirty oil can lead to premature wear and tear on vital engine components. Sticking to the manufacturer’s recommended intervals ensures optimal lubrication and prevents potential damage.
- Tire rotations are just as important as oil changes. Uneven tire wear can impact handling and fuel efficiency. Rotating your tires periodically ensures even wear and extends their lifespan.
- Fluid checks and replacements are vital for various systems. Checking coolant levels, brake fluid, power steering fluid, and windshield washer fluid can prevent significant issues.
- Filter replacements, such as air and fuel filters, are often overlooked but crucial. Clogged filters restrict airflow and fuel delivery, impacting performance and efficiency. Replacing them according to the schedule will maximize the engine’s efficiency.
- Inspecting belts and hoses is a preventive measure. Checking these components for wear and tear can prevent costly repairs later. Early detection of any issues can save you money in the long run.

Tire Pressure Maintenance
Proper tire pressure is vital for fuel efficiency and vehicle safety. Underinflated tires increase rolling resistance, requiring the engine to work harder to move the vehicle, ultimately consuming more fuel. Overinflated tires can also negatively affect fuel economy and ride comfort.
- Checking tire pressure regularly:
- Maintaining the correct tire pressure:
- Impact on fuel economy:
Regularly check your tire pressure using a reliable gauge. Consult your owner’s manual for the recommended tire pressure for your specific vehicle.
Maintaining the recommended tire pressure, as specified in your owner’s manual, is crucial for fuel efficiency.
Proper tire pressure minimizes rolling resistance, leading to improved fuel efficiency and longer tire lifespan.
